Output 2490fc658079560d3b86fbcee5cc9c363485c30a26e3f78dd4969cc77abb3baf:2

value
1740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68dfef4ebd955040b5c2e491a7ab814590581e8f OP_EQUAL
address
3BFYTkpzbDjw1L4NxPP5Hjh8XDPE4Rvghf
transaction
2490fc658079560d3b86fbcee5cc9c363485c30a26e3f78dd4969cc77abb3baf
spent
true